摘要
The influence of CO(2) and H(2)O gases on high temperature oxidation of CVD-SiC films on C/C composite are investigated in order to apply for the high temperature materials tu a methane fuel gas turbine. An oxidation test at 1,700 degrees C in an atmosphere containing large volumes of CO(2) and H(2)O gases is successfully attained by using the Xe-lamp heating method, and it is possible to measure the mass change of the specimen preventing the reaction at the contact spot with a sample holder. This paper describes that H(2)O gas hastens the beta-cristobalite transformation of the amorphous SiO(2) formed on the SiC film by high temperature oxidation, and this crystallization causes cracking of the SiO(2) films during cooling after heating, The oxidation rate of SIC is also accelerated by the existence of CO(2) and H(2)O in the atmosphere at 1,700 degrees C.
